Wight & Company adds transportation industry professional to its team

Wight & Company has hired James Czarnecky as its vice president and director of Transportation Planning.

He will lead Wight & Company’s Transportation Planning Division and Transit and Rail Practice in Chicago. He has 25 years of transportation planning and engineering expertise, including extensive project management experience as a specialist in the development and delivery of practical multimodal solutions.

Czarnecky began his career with a focus on civil and highway engineering projects. While earning his Master’s degree in planning, he shifted his career to transit planning. Prior to joining the team at Wight & Company, he served as Deputy Program Manager – Planning for the Chicago Transit Authority (CTA) while with the program management oversight team.

He nationally certified planner through the American Institute of Certified Planners (AICP). He is a member of the American Planning Association (APA), the American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E) and the American Public Transportation Association (APTA), where he serves on the Policy and Planning Committee and on the Major Capital Investment Planning Subcommittee.

Czarnecky earned his Bachelor’s degree in Industrial Design from Columbus College of Art and Design and his Master’s degree in Community Planning with a specialization in Transportation Planning from the University of Cincinnati.
